Best Time to Visit DeKalb County, United States of America
DeKalb County experiences a humid subtropical climate, characterized by hot summers and mild winters. The best time to visit DeKalb County is during the spring and fall seasons when the weather is pleasant and ideal for outdoor activities. Spring, from March to May, brings blooming flowers and moderate temperatures, making it a great time for hiking, fishing, and exploring the county's natural attractions.
Fall, from September to November, offers cooler temperatures and stunning foliage, creating a picturesque backdrop for outdoor adventures. It is also the time when various festivals and events take place in DeKalb County, providing visitors with a chance to immerse themselves in the local culture and traditions.
Best Activities for Families in DeKalb County, United States of America
When it comes to family-friendly activities, DeKalb County has plenty to offer. Here are five top activities that are sure to create lasting memories for families:
1. Explore Little River Canyon National Preserve
Little River Canyon National Preserve is a must-visit destination for families. This scenic preserve offers breathtaking views, hiking trails, and opportunities for swimming and picnicking. Kids will love exploring the nature trails and learning about the unique ecosystem of the area.
2. Visit the Alabama Fan Club and Museum
For music-loving families, a visit to the Alabama Fan Club and Museum is a must. This museum showcases the achievements and memorabilia of the famous country music band, Alabama. Visitors can learn about the band's history, listen to their music, and even see their tour bus.
3. Enjoy a Day at DeSoto State Park
DeSoto State Park is a paradise for outdoor enthusiasts. Families can enjoy activities such as hiking, fishing, camping, and even zip-lining. The park also features a nature center where kids can learn about the local flora and fauna.
4. Discover the Fort Payne Depot Museum
The Fort Payne Depot Museum offers a glimpse into the history of DeKalb County. Families can explore exhibits that showcase the county's railroad heritage, Native American artifacts, and local history. The museum also hosts special events and educational programs for children.
5. Have Fun at Sequoyah Caverns and Campgrounds
Sequoyah Caverns and Campgrounds is a unique attraction that offers guided tours of stunning underground caves. Families can explore the caverns, marvel at the rock formations, and learn about the geological wonders of the area. The campgrounds also provide opportunities for camping and outdoor activities.
Top Sights of DeKalb County, United States of America
DeKalb County is home to several top sights that are worth visiting. Here are five must-see places that showcase the beauty and history of the county:
1. Little River Canyon National Preserve
Little River Canyon National Preserve is a true gem of DeKalb County. With its deep canyons, waterfalls, and scenic overlooks, it offers breathtaking views and opportunities for outdoor activities. Hiking trails, swimming spots, and picnic areas make it a perfect destination for nature lovers.
2. Mentone
Mentone is a charming mountain town nestled in the heart of DeKalb County. Known for its artistic community, unique shops, and stunning views, Mentone is a popular destination for those seeking a peaceful retreat. Visitors can explore local art galleries, enjoy delicious cuisine, and take in the beauty of the surrounding mountains.
3. DeSoto State Park
DeSoto State Park is a nature lover's paradise. With its waterfalls, hiking trails, and camping facilities, it offers endless opportunities for outdoor adventures. The park is also home to the DeSoto Falls, one of the tallest waterfalls in Alabama, which is a must-see attraction.
4. Fort Payne Depot Museum
The Fort Payne Depot Museum is a historical treasure that showcases the rich heritage of DeKalb County. Housed in a restored train depot, the museum features exhibits on the county's railroad history, Native American artifacts, and local culture. It is a great place to learn about the area's past and immerse yourself in its fascinating stories.
5. Orbix Hot Glass
Orbix Hot Glass is a unique glassblowing studio located in Fort Payne, DeKalb County. Visitors can witness the mesmerizing art of glassblowing and even participate in hands-on workshops. The studio also features a gallery where you can admire and purchase beautiful glass creations.
